• DocumentCode
    2383731
  • Title

    A coordination system approach to software workflow process evolution

  • Author

    Andreoli, Jean-Marc ; Fernström, Christer ; Meunier, Jean-Luc

  • Author_Institution
    Xerox Res. Center Europe, Grenoble, France
  • fYear
    1998
  • fDate
    13-16 Oct 1998
  • Firstpage
    297
  • Lastpage
    300
  • Abstract
    Describes a coordination-based approach to the dynamic evolution of (software) workflow processes. Our interest is in widely distributed workflow processes, i.e. systems that allow each instance of a process model to be enacted in a distributed fashion, with different parts of the process being enacted on different nodes of the system. More specifically, we are interested in the problem of dynamic workflow process evolution in such a distributed context, where the propagation of changes to all the concerned nodes has to be performed in an orderly manner. We address the problem of dynamic workflow process evolution from a coordination system approach, considering the workflow system as a coordination system and the workflow evolution as a coordinated evolution of the coordination schemes. We illustrate the problem of workflow evolution in a software engineering context, and describe a method using the reflexive features of our underlying coordination system to support dynamic workflow process evolution in a distributed workflow system
  • Keywords
    distributed programming; software engineering; workflow management software; coordinated evolution; coordination system; dynamic evolution; node change propagation; process model instance enactment; reflexive features; software engineering; software workflow process evolution; system nodes; widely distributed workflow processes; Application software; Coordinate measuring machines; Electronic switching systems; Europe; Job production systems; Printing; Process control; Software engineering; Software systems; Wide area networks;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Automated Software Engineering, 1998. Proceedings. 13th IEEE International Conference on
  • Conference_Location
    Honolulu, HI
  • Print_ISBN
    0-8186-8750-9
  • Type

    conf

  • DOI
    10.1109/ASE.1998.732684
  • Filename
    732684